    ISO13918 Welding Stud

    ISO13918 Welding Stud refer to the installation of steel pins or grommets, that extend out of the top flange of a steel support beam. Normally the ISO13918 Welding Stud are welded, with a spot welder, after the metal deck is installed over the supporting structural steel. The spot welder will burn through the metal deck and attach the ISO13918 Welding Stud directly to the top of the steel beam.

    As1252 Heavy hexgonal Bolt

    As1252 Heavy hexgonal Bolt are commonly used in critical structural applications such as Bridges, buildings and other infrastructure. Ensuring their quality is critical to the safety and structural integrity of these works. The control and traceability of the A325M heavy duty hex bolt or any fastener is a key aspect of the construction and engineering industry. Safety and structural integrity are the correct applications that distinguish As1252 Heavy hexgonal Bolt. Batch control and traceability help maintain the highest safety standards. Batch control ensures that the bolts used in the project come from the same production batch. This helps maintain consistent quality and ensures that all bolts from a particular batch meet the same specifications and standards. In the rare cases where defects or problems are found in a particular batch of bolts, being able to trace back to the source of those bolts can facilitate an effective recall and replacement. This minimizes downtime and project delays.
